 Highlights:

  * All collapse operators now have "<name>over" equivalent names.
    This ends an API wart in which most, but not all, of the collapse
    operators had a short form that did full collapse and a long form
    that did 1-D collapse only (e.g. "and" collapses to a point,
    while "andover" collapses by one dimension).  The exceptions are
    left in for legacy code, but now have regularized "-over" forms
    as well:

       average       -> avgover
       daverage      -> davgover
       maximum       -> maxover
       maximum_ind   -> maxover_ind
       maximum_n_ind -> maxover_n_ind
       minmaximum    -> minmaxover
       minimum       -> minover
       minimum_ind   -> minover_ind
       minimum_n_ind -> minover_n_ind

  * PDL::Transform image resampling now handles bad values in
    images.  In particular, the `h' and `j' (optimized filter)
    resampling methods properly skip bad values in the image,
    marking output pixels bad if more than 1/3 of the weighted
    values associated with that output pixel are bad.

  * PDLs with dataflow can now be reshaped.  The dataflow
    connection gets severed by the reshape operation.
    
  * PDL::IO::FITS now works better with RICE-compressed FITS
    images, such as are produced by NASA's SDO project.

        - The NAXIS* header keywords are now replaced by their
	  ZNAXIS* equivalents, so the NAXIS fields in the header
	  are correct after the image is read in.

        - The Z*, TFIELDS, TTYPE*, and TFORM* keywords are now
          deleted from the header object, so that the uncompressed,
          loaded image does not have leftover compression headers.
    
  * The language preprocessor PDL::PP now does not automatically
    call pp_done for modules that do not call pp_done themselves.
    This new, stricter behavior requires module authors to call
    pp_done at the end of their PDL::PP file.  This prevents
    partially-complete .xs and .pm files from being written if
    there is a module build error.
    
  * PDL::GSLSF modules have several fixes/improvements to support
    building against GSL 2.0:

        - New calling convention for gsl_sf_ellint_D.
        - New functions gsl_sf_legendre_array
	    and gsl_sf_legendre_array_index.
        - Deprecated gsl_sf_legendre_Plm_array
	    and gsl_sf_legendre_sphPlm_array.
        - New tests for new legendre functions.
        - Test requires all PDL::GSLSF modules
	    to successfully load.

  * PDL::GSL::RNG now allows chaining for the set_seed() method:
    e.g. $rng = PDL::GSL::RNG->new(..)->set_seed(..)
    
  * PDL::Image2D's ccNcompt connected-component analysis code now
    returns types that are >= long, to avoid common overflow errors.

  * PDL::whichND returns PDLs of Indx type, to avoid overflows.

  * Empty ndarrays are handled slightly differently now by
    PDL::info and `help vars'.  Empty ndarrays are different
    from null ndarrays, and now generate different info strings.
    (null ndarrays lack data or dimensions; empty ndarrays have
    at least one dimension of size 0).

v2.014 2015-10-12 11:44:10-04:00

General Notes:

 * This is PDL-2.014 introducing full support for
   64bit indexing operations using 64bit PDL_Indx
   data type.

 * PDL can now create and use ndarrays having more
   than 2**32 elements.  Of particular use is that
   you can now use PDL::IO::FlexRaw to memory map
   ndarrays from files on disk which can allow for
   simplified processing and IO on extremely large
   data.

 * Due to the new PDL_Anyval type changes, existing
   PDL::PP modules may need to be updated to support
   the new PDL Core version 12 API.  Authors, please
   see PDL::API for macros to ease the porting.

   Users, be aware that some modules may not work
   until they are updated by their maintainers.
 

Highlights:

 * Implement PDL_Anyval data type as union to support
   64bit indexing
    
   This adds a union data type to add 64bit integer support to
   the original PDL-2.x types which assumed that double was
   capable of holding all the "lesser" types.  With the PDL_Anyval
   type, we can correctly handle 64bit integer data types and
   avoid errors and loss of precision due to conversions to or
   from PDL_Double.  Special thanks to kmx and zowie for their
   help to complete and debug this implementation.

 * Many fixes to the build process to make PDL more robust
   to build, test, and install.  This takes advantage of new
   automated CI testing via Travis CI on the github site.

   Thanks much to Ed and Zakariyya for their work to get
   this started and maintained.  This CI testing makes
   this the best tested and best testing PDL release ever!

 * Various documentation clean-ups and work to improve
   on-line viewing at http://metacpan.org and others.
   (Thanks kmx and Derek!)

 * A new ipow() method haw been added with 64bit integer
   support.  ipow() calculates the integer exponentiation
   of a value by successive multiplications.  This allows
   one to avoid loss of significance in integer exponents.
   pow() converts the value to double and will always have
   <52bits precision.

 * nbadover and ngoodover now return indx type (PDL_Indx)

 * PDL now detects when your perl installation has been
   built with floating point longer than 8 bytes and gives
   a one time warning that precision will be lost converting
   from perl NV to PDL_Doubles.  This warning is given on
   "use PDL;"

 * "use PDL" now includes "use PDL::IO::Storable"
   This avoids a hard to diagnose crash that can
   occur when a user tries using Storable without the
   necessary "use PDL::IO::Storable".

v2.007 2013-10-12 12:56:52-04:00

General Notes:

 * PDL computations now use 64bit indexing/addressing if
   your platform supports it (i.e., your perl configuration
   has $Config{ivsize} == 8).
   
   - You can process with pdls with more then 2**32 elements.

   - Memory mapped file IO supports up to 8TB files which
     allows much simpler processing of large data files.
     (See mapflex in PDL::IO::FlexRaw for details)

 * PDL-2.007 has a new, unified slicing engine and syntax
   that consolidates the multiple slicing variants into
   a backward compatible but now 64bit aware slice.  See
   the PDL::Slices for the new syntax that is enabled.

 * PDL::FFTW has moved to its own distribution on CPAN
   and is no longer in the PDL core distribution.  Look
   for PDL::FFTW3 coming to CPAN soon.

 * Some required dependencies have been update to more
   recent versions:

   - ExtUtils::MakeMaker now requires version 6.56 or
     higher, the minimum version with CONFIGURE_REQUIRES
     support.

   - Perl OpenGL 0.6702 is now required for PDL::Graphics::TriD
     to build.  This fixes a number of critical bugs and should
     be a seamless upgrade.

   - File::Map version 0.57 is required.  This fixes map_anonymous
     support for the >2**32 sizes needed for 64bit support.
     Legacy mmap support for unix platforms is no longer
     supported.  The distribution requires File::Map so you
     should not notice the change.

 * Incompatible Changes:

   - PDL::FFT now uses the same sign convention as FFTW and
     the rest of the world, -1/+1 for forward and reverse
     FFT respectively.

   - C/XS API of PDL-2.007 is incompatible with previous
     PDL releases.  If you upgrade to PDL-2.007, you *will*
     need to re-install or upgrade *all* dependent XS or PP
     based modules.

   - PDL now auto-promotes array refs in many places that
     previously required an ndarray (so you can say, e.g.,
     "$a->index([2,3])" instead of "$a->index(pdl(2,3))").

   - String syntax for slice() specifications now ignore
     white space.

 * The clean up of the PDL core distribution continues and
   PDL-2.007 is no exception.  Many bug fixes, documentation
   updates, code and implementation improvements make this
   the best testing PDL release to date.

 * The pdl() constructor now accepts a string argument which
   allows for writing pdls using a matlab/octave style
   syntax as well as cutting and pasting from interactive
   session output to create pdls initializations for scripts
   and program files.
   
   The new constructor also allows for inf, nan, and bad to
   generate the appropriate values (case insensitive), e.g.,
 
      $bad = pdl q[1 2 3 bad 5 6];  # Set fourth element to the bad value
      $bad = pdl q[1 2 3 BAD 5 6];  # ditto
      $bad = pdl q[1 2 inf bad 5];  # now third element is IEEE infinite value
      $bad = pdl q[nan 2 inf -inf]; # first value is IEEE nan value
 
   This is new functionality so feedback and problem reports
   are welcome.
 
 * PDL::Image2D has new routines: pnpoly() to determine the points
   in a polygon from the sequence of vertex coordinates, and
   cc4compt() for 4-component labeling of a binary image.
 
 * PDL now supports pdls larger than 2GiB.  The element count
   is still an int type internally so the total number of elements
   per-ndarray must be less than 2**31.
 
 * POSIX threads (pthreads) are supported for win32 and cygwin
   platforms.  Pthreads are now available for all PDL platforms.
 
 * New PDL::ParallelCPU module provides automatic distribution
   of implicit thread loops across a number of processors.  Now
   you can watch your PDL computations maximize the load on
   *all* your processors.  See the docs for how to configure this
   feature and how to adjust your calculations to best take
   advantage of this feature.
 
 * PDL::Graphics::PLplot now works with the latest release of the
   PLplot library and has improved configuration and build
   handling.  Feedback welcome.
 
 * rcols() and wcols() now use the same convention for multi-column
   input and output: dim0 is *always* the data dimension and
   dim1 corresponds to the columns in the file.  This adjustment
   makes them their inverse operations.

v2.2 2000-12-21 03:25:36-10:00

Major Changes:

  - 'Bad' Value Support added. With this option compiled-in, certain
     values in a PDL can be designated as 'Bad' (i.e. missing, empty, 
     etc). With this designation, most PDL functions will properly 
     ignore the 'Bad' values. See PDL::BadValues for details.
     
  - PGPLOT interface rewritten. New Features:
      - Interactive cursors (cursor)
      - Text on plots       (text)
      - Legends             (legend)
      - Circles, Rectangles, Ellipses
      - Multiple plot windows, one can jump from panel to panel when
        the window is divided in several.
      - More control over options - see PDL::Graphics::PGPLOTOptions for
        details.
      - New Examples in Example/PGPLOT.

   - Major updates to the Tri-D Code. Now requires perl 5.6 for TriD.
    
   - 'Reduce' function added. This provides a consistent interface to the
     projection routines (sumover, average, etc). See PDL::Reduce.
     
   - Improved OpenGL detection during 'perl Makefile.PL

   - pdldoc command added. This allows you to look up PDL 
     documentation similar to the perldoc command. 
     
   - Perl 5.6 is now recommended for PDL 2.2. It will still work 
     with perl 5.005, but some of the extra libs won't be compiled
     ( like Graphics/TriD).
